1. They Met on Set
The pair starred in two movies together, Pearl Harbor and Daredevil. Both flicks didn’t fare well in the box office, and Affleck once joked, “With our track record, I don’t know if anyone’s looking for a three-quel.”
The actor admitted that they fell in love on the Daredevil set, saying, “That’s where I found my wife. We met on Pearl Harbor, which people hate, but we fell in love on Daredevil.”
However, they didn’t started dating until seven months after Affleck ended his engagement to Jennifer Lopez, whom he was supposed to marry in September 2003.
The new “Jen and Ben” began dating in August of 2004 and were engaged by April of 2005.
Garner herself was married before, to actor Scott Foley. She told the Sun, “I wish I’d known to wait for marriage until I was 30 or over. I did marry in my twenties and I found divorce a crushing experience.”
She met her ex on the set of Felicity , married in October of 2000, separated in March of 2003 and finally divorced in March of 2004.
2. They Had Their First Children Fast

When they wed, their publicists told People, “They’re married and they’re expecting their first child.”
Garner admits that marrying and having babies came quickly for the couple.
She told In Style,
“When we had our first [child], we had only been together a year. We were babies. It happened so fast, I hardly remember what we were like before the kids got here. Now we’re just starting to go away for a night here and there.”
The Affleck family includes Violet, 8, Seraphina, 5, and Samuel, 2.
There’s been recent speculation that she is expecting her fourth child.
The couple is protective of their children and vehemently opposed to paparazzi taking pictures of them.
In an interview with Playboy, Affleck said, “But it’s wrong and disgusting to follow children around and take their picture and sell it for money. It makes the kids less safe. They used to take pictures of our children coming out of preschool, and so this stalker who had threatened to kill me, my wife and our kids showed up at the school and got arrested. I mean, there are real practical dangers to this.”
3. The Red Sox Are a Big Part of Their Marriage
Although Garner hails from Texas, she quickly had to become a Red Sox fan for her Cambridge-born hubby.
The couple actually made their first public appearance at the 2004 World Series, shown below.

On the set of her film Draft Day, she said, ““If they hadn’t won that year, I don’t think I’d be married with three kids. Because I think I would have been considered a jinx. Boston fans are pretty serious about superstition.”

“You can’t not fall for the Red Sox. You want to hang out in that dugout,” she told Kimmel about her love for the team.
4. He Threw Her in a Pool For the Ice Bucket Challenge
During the campaign for ALS, Affleck nominated his wife for the challenge. After she poured the water over his head, he surprised her by throwing her into their pool.
She told Access Hollywood, “If you drop your phone, or if your husband tosses you in the pool on the ALS Challenge and you weren’t expecting it, and your phone was in your back pocket and it got killed… you have to go a day without your phone!”
5. Jen Loves the Batsuit
Now that her husband has been chosen for the role of the Caped Crusader, people are asking Garner what she thinks of his new physique and of course, the infamous batsuit.
In the interview above, with Extra TV, she reveals that he lost 30 pounds and is 8 percent body fat.
As far as the suit goes, she told ET, “I’ve seen the suit. The suit is unbelievably cool. It’s a total reinvention. It looks great.”
When she was asked if she would have him wear the outfit for her, she replied, “I don’t think I can get him out of the suit, so no.”
